Archive sets are logical groupings of subclients that contain data that you want to archive. You can create user-defined archive sets.
A default archive set is automatically created when a file server is added.
Procedure
- 
From the navigation pane, go to Protect > Archiving.
The File Servers page appears.
 - 
Click the file server.
The file server properties page appears.
 - 
In the upper-right corner of the page, click the action button
, and then click Add archive set.The Create new archive set dialog box.
 - 
In the Name box, enter the name of the archive set.
 - 
From the Plan list, select an archive plan.
 - 
From the Access nodes list, select a computer that will be used as a proxy computer for archiving operations.
 - 
On the Content tab, choose the data to include for archiving.
- 
To enter paths to items you want to include for archiving, in the Enter custom path field, enter a path, and then click the add
 button. - 
To select items from a file system view of the server, click Browse, and then select the check boxes for the items that you want to include for archiving.
 - 
To use a saved user credentials to access the file system, click Impersonate user, and then select the credential to use.
 - 
To archive well known folders on your computer, click Content Library, and then select Desktop or Documents on your computer.
 
 - 
 - 
To exclude items from archiving, in the Exclusions tab, do the following:
- 
To enter paths to items you want to exclude from archiving, in the Enter custom path field, enter a filter pattern, and then click the add
 button. - 
To select items from a file system view of the server, click Browse, and then select the check boxes for the items that you want to exclude from archiving.
 - 
To configure how global exclusions are applied to the subclient, from the Include global exclusions filters list, select one of the following:
- 
Use cell level policy (default): Enables or disables the global exclusions for the subclient depending on whether the Use global filters on all subclients option is enabled for the environment.
 - 
On: Enables the global exclusions for the subclient.
 - 
Off: Disables the global exclusions for the subclient.
 
 - 
 
 - 
 - 
To configure exceptions to the exclusion filters, in the Exceptions tab, do the following:
- 
To enter paths to items you want to except from the archiving filters (exclusions), in the Enter custom path field, enter a filter pattern, and then click the add
 button. - 
To select items from a file system view of the server, click Browse, and then select the check boxes for the items that you want to except from the archiving filters (exclusions).
 
 - 
 - 
Click OK.
The plan, content, filters, and exceptions that you add when create the archive set will be assigned automatically to the default subclient created under the archive set.
